Preferably, the carton paperboard comprises an outer paperboard and an inner paperboard, and a foam board made of low density polyethylene is filled between the outer paperboard and the inner paperboard.
Preferably, the carton top cover comprises a top cover inner plate and a top cover outer plate, the top cover inner plate is integrally arranged at two ends of the top of the carton paperboard, the top cover outer plate is integrally arranged at the front end and the rear end of the top of the carton paperboard, and the carton bottom cover comprises a bottom cover inner plate and a bottom cover outer plate, the bottom cover inner plate is integrally arranged at two ends of the bottom of the carton paperboard, and the bottom cover outer plate is integrally arranged.
Preferably, the baffle is integrally arranged at the top end inside the lifting opening, and the storage bag is a net bag body woven by elastic ropes.
Preferably, the inner frame is a rectangular frame plate body made of PVC plastics, and a damping rubber gasket is adhered to the inner surface of the inner frame.
Preferably, the shock-absorbing component is a wave-shaped spring piece, and a sponge mat is further adhered between the inner part of the carton paperboard and the outer surface of the inner frame.
Preferably, the inner side surface of the die holder is provided with an installation groove for placing a product, and an anti-skid rubber pad is adhered inside the installation groove.

The utility model provides a packing carton with shock absorption function as shown in figures 1-3, which comprises a carton paperboard 1, wherein the carton paperboard 1 comprises an outer paperboard and an inner paperboard, a foam board 9 made of low density polyethylene is filled between the outer paperboard and the inner paperboard, a top integrated hinged carton top cover 2 of the carton paperboard 1 and a bottom integrated hinged carton bottom cover 3 of the carton paperboard 1, the carton top cover 2 comprises a top cover inner board and a top cover outer board, the top cover inner board and the top cover outer board are integrated, the top cover inner board and the top cover outer board are respectively arranged at two ends of the top of the carton paperboard 1, the carton bottom cover 3 comprises a bottom cover inner board and a bottom cover outer board, the bottom cover inner board and the bottom cover outer board are respectively arranged at two ends of the bottom of the carton paperboard 1, a shock absorption component 7 is fixedly arranged between the inside of the carton paperboard 1 and the outer surface of the inner board 6, the shock absorption assembly 7 is a wave-shaped spring piece, a sponge cushion is further adhered between the inside of the carton paperboard 1 and the outer surface of the inner frame 6, the inner frame 6 is a rectangular frame plate body made of PVC plastics, a shock absorption rubber gasket is adhered to the inner surface of the inner frame 6, a supporting plate 11 and a top plate 10 are respectively movably installed at the bottom end and the top end of the inside of the inner frame 6, shock absorption springs 12 are installed on the inner sides of the supporting plate 11 and the top plate 10, a die holder 13 is fixedly connected to the end portion of each shock absorption spring 12, an installation groove for placing a product is formed in the surface of the inner side of the die holder 13, an anti-skidding rubber gasket is further adhered to the inside of the installation groove, a limiting column 8 is further arranged on the inner surface of the inner frame 6, limiting grooves corresponding to the shape and size of the limiting column 8 are formed in the surfaces of the supporting plate, and the front of the carton paperboard 1 is also provided with a storage bag 5, the top end of the inside of the lifting opening 4 is integrally provided with a baffle, and the storage bag 5 is a reticular bag body woven by elastic ropes.
